Disability shower installation services involve modifying or creating accessible shower spaces that accommodate individuals with mobility challenges or other physical limitations. These services typically include the installation of features such as low-threshold or curbless entryways, grab bars, seating options,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and ease of use. Contractors work to ensure that the shower area complies with accessibility standards, making it easier for users to enter, exit, and maneuver within the space independently or with minimal assistance.

This service helps address common problems associated with traditional showers for those with limited mobility. Standard showers often pose difficulties due to high thresholds, slippery surfaces, and the absence of supportive features. Installing accessible showers can reduce the risk of falls and injuries, increase independence, and improve overall safety in the bathroom. These modifications also help prevent the need for more extensive or costly renovations in the future, providing a practical solution for aging in place or accommodating disabilities.

Accessible shower installations are frequently utilized in residential properties, including single-family homes, especially those where residents are aging or have mobility impairments. They are also common in assisted living facilities, senior housing, and healthcare environments where safety and accessibility are priorities. Properties undergoing renovations to improve accessibility or adapt to changing needs often incorporate these services, ensuring that the bathroom remains functional and safe for all users.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Denver,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the complexity of the project and materials used. For example, a basic walk-in shower may be closer to $1,500, while custom features can push costs higher.

Material Expenses - Material costs for disability shower installations generally fall between $500 and $2,500. Standard options like acrylic or fiberglass are on the lower end, while tiled or custom surfaces tend to be more expensive.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a disability shower usually range from $1,000 to $3,000. Factors influencing costs include the existing plumbing setup and whether modifications are needed for accessibility features.

Total Project Budget - Overall expenses for disability shower installation services typically range from $2,000 to $6,000, with variations based on the size, features, and local contractor rates in Denver, NC and nearby areas.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a disability shower? Installation typically includes assessing space, selecting accessible fixtures, and ensuring compliance with accessibility standards. Local service providers can handle the entire process from start to finish.

How long does a disability shower installation usually take? The duration depends on the project scope and existing bathroom setup. Contact local contractors to get an estimate based on specific needs.

Are there specific features to consider for a disability shower? Features such as low thresholds, grab bars, and non-slip surfaces are common. Local pros can recommend options tailored to individual requirements.

Can existing showers be modified for accessibility? Yes, many existing showers can be adapted with modifications like installing grab bars or replacing the shower base. Local specialists can provide assessment and modification services.
